Did you know that the average family only spends 49 minutes together? We know that families thrive best when they feel connected and you have the power to make that happen! Volunteer Family Mentors are matched with families in Orange County for a 3 month period of time in which the mentors empower the families and provide a safe place to exchange information, problem solve, and develop an impactful relationship on a weekly basis. Mentors also assist families in seeking resources through empowerment and motivation and encourage a positive approach in their situations. Boys Town Family Matching is a wonderful opportunity for families to begin developing a strong social support network through a healthy peer relationships. The time commitment is scheduled individually with the family and averages 2-6 hours a month --> Such a small amount of time for such a large impact. (Matches can be phone based or meet in the public)

Mission Statement

Mission: Changing the way America cares for children and families by providing and promoting a continuum of care that strengthens body, mind, and spirit.

Description

Boys Town is a beacon of hope for America's children and families through its life-changing youth care and health care programs nationwide. Now 90 years strong, Boys Town is embarking on a new mission to affect change in a fragmented system of youth care. By building on a continuum of family services, Boys Town California provides the right treatment at the right time based on the needs of a child or family. Our integrated system of care includes Treatment Family Services, Preventiona and Early-Intervention/Assessment Services, In-Home Family Services, and Family Supportive Services. In 2012, 683 children and 199 families received help from Boys Town California.
